| Rather more adventurous on the beer front than previously. Ringwood Bitter, Sharpes Doombar and Wychwood Hobgoblin all in decent condition. Old Rosie cider was also available and dangerously drinkable. GazzaTheBeerMan - 3 Dec 2007 12:19 |
| First time I've been here this century! Stopped during a rainy bike-ride. Nice welcome from the landlord & Landlady, who were very chatty. Nice dog, and the locals very friendly as well; A PROPER PUB!!! Doom Bar in great nick, at £2.55 pint. Plenty of food on offer. Must be a good place to miss a train....
